Removing "soft" subtitles (where the subtitles are not part of the actual video stream) is a piece of cake when using MKVToolNix.  MKVToolNix is a set of tools to create, alter and inspect Matroska files under Linux, other Unices and Windows.

Download MKVToolNix

Launch the tool & load your video file.  The list of tracks, chapters and tags will be populated.  It's then a simple task of unchecking the subtitle(s) you want to remove.  Set the output filename, click "Start muxing" and in a few seconds you'll be finished.
